Jacques-Henri Bernardin de Saint-Pierre (1737-1814), botanist and writer, traveller and academician, succeeded Buffon as intendant of the King's Garden. L.A.S. to the botanist André Thouin (1747-1824). "In Essonnes, at the paper mill, this 23rd ventôse in year 2 of the Republic [March 13, 1794]" [In 1792, he had acquired an island on the Essonne River on which he had his house built by the architect Moreau-Desproux]. 1 p. in-4. He reminds him of the promise of plants he made to one of his farmer friends. "The season for planting and sowing is coming up and my neighbour wants to take advantage of it. He would also like to be part of your annual distribution of seeds, seeds and seedlings that could embellish or vary the production of his soil. It is composed of two different lots. One is high and stony, the other is a slightly swampy meadow. If you can satisfy his desire to contribute to the advancement of agriculture you will make another friend.... In this case he will send him the valet of citizen Didot [he had just married his daughter, Félicité]. "I ask you to reiterate the assurances of my friendship to Citizens Daubenton, Vanspandonck, Guilbert, Dingé, and all your kind family. I further ask you to recommend to the Cit. Lucas the memory of my wine that I would like to have here, when my house is habitable. He plans to exchange it with his father-in-law [Didot]. "I will need it to receive you when you come to see the places that you have embellished with the plants that you have sent me []". It is likely that this delivery was in fact intended for the property he was developing on the Essonne islet on the site of the former paper mill of Didot, his father-in-law].
